There was supposed to be a presidential election in March. It was canceled. Now, apparently, this is entirely legal and constitutional: Ukraine has been under martial law since this war with Russia started -- not in itself an unreasonable measure -- and Ukrainian law does not allow elections while martial law is in effect.

All the same, looking in from the outside, it makes the regime's legitimacy seem a little . . . iffy. Kinda banana-republic.
